Method and system for directly targeting and blasting messages to automatically identified entities on social media
First Claim
1. A computer-implemented method performed by a communication tool running on a user device with network connectivity, the communication tool for publishing messages to a plurality of different accounts registered with any of a plurality of different online social media sites, the computer-implemented method comprising:
- receiving a message composed by a user in a message interface of the communication tool, the message interface displaying said message as said message is composed with an input interface of the communication tool;
identifying by operation of a processor of the user device executing the communication tool, a particular entity that is referenced in body text of the message by detecting an alphanumeric identifier of the particular entity in the body text as the alphanumeric identifier is inserted in the message interface, and wherein the particular entity is not specified as an intended recipient of the message;
obtaining using the alphanumeric identifier, an account identifier identifying an account that is registered to the particular entity at a particular social media site of the plurality of different online social media sites;
embedding a hyperlink in said message based on the account identifier, the hyperlink automatically addressing an Internet Protocol (IP) packet containing the message to the account at the particular social media site without the user manually specifying the account as an intended recipient; and
publishing said message to the account at the particular social media site by passing the IP packet containing said message according to the addressing of the hyperlink.
7 Assignments
0 Petitions
Accused Products
Abstract
Some embodiments provide a communication tool that directly sends messages to accounts of different entities across different social media sites by automatically identifying and associating the accounts of the entities when the entities are referenced in the contents of the messages. Such identification and association is performed without the message originator manually specifying the accounts as intended recipients for the messages. The communication tool also automatically sends messages to different social media accounts of the message originator. The communication tool also blasts messages to an information aggregator that aggregates messages to develop a database from which the messages that target a particular entity can be presented irrespective of whether the particular entity has registered an account with any social media site, irrespective of which social media site the messages are originally destined for, and irrespective of whether a recipient is explicitly specified for the messages by the message originator.
46 Citations
17 Claims
-
1. A computer-implemented method performed by a communication tool running on a user device with network connectivity, the communication tool for publishing messages to a plurality of different accounts registered with any of a plurality of different online social media sites, the computer-implemented method comprising:
-
receiving a message composed by a user in a message interface of the communication tool, the message interface displaying said message as said message is composed with an input interface of the communication tool; identifying by operation of a processor of the user device executing the communication tool, a particular entity that is referenced in body text of the message by detecting an alphanumeric identifier of the particular entity in the body text as the alphanumeric identifier is inserted in the message interface, and wherein the particular entity is not specified as an intended recipient of the message; obtaining using the alphanumeric identifier, an account identifier identifying an account that is registered to the particular entity at a particular social media site of the plurality of different online social media sites; embedding a hyperlink in said message based on the account identifier, the hyperlink automatically addressing an Internet Protocol (IP) packet containing the message to the account at the particular social media site without the user manually specifying the account as an intended recipient; and publishing said message to the account at the particular social media site by passing the IP packet containing said message according to the addressing of the hyperlink.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A electronic communication device comprising:
-
a memory storing computer-executable instructions; an input interface providing entry of alphanumeric characters; a message interface displaying a message composed by a user using the input interface and mirroring alphanumeric characters of the message to a processor of the electronic communication device as the alphanumeric characters are entered; said processor in communication with the memory and the message interface, the computer-executable instructions programming the processor in; obtaining a plurality of account identifiers, each account identifier identifying a different account that is registered to the user at a different social media site; and generating at least first and second Internet Protocol (IP) packets (i) with the first IP packet encapsulating said message in a first social media messaging protocol used in publishing posts to a first social media site having a first registered account of the user and (ii) with the second IP packet encapsulating said message in a different second social media messaging protocol used in publishing posts to a different second social media site with a second registered account of the user; and publishing the message to each of the first and second registered accounts of the user by specifying the first account identifier as a destination of the first IP packet at the first social media site and by specifying the second account identifier as a destination of the second IP packet at the second social media site without the user manually specifying the first and second account identifiers as intended recipients and without the user separately logging into each of the first and second social media sites.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
15. A computer-implemented method for uniquely identifying an entity from a plurality of different entities having similar identification, the computer-implemented method comprising:
-
with at least one machine having a processor; receiving a message from a communication device, wherein the communication device is usable for transmitting the message to at least one recipient; extracting from the message, an alphanumeric identifier that identifies in some respect each entity of the plurality of different entities having similar identification; obtaining geolocation information identifying a location of the communication device; determining a particular entity from the plurality of different entities with a location in closest proximity to the location of the communication device; generating an Internet Protocol (IP) packet encapsulating said message according to a particular messaging protocol of a particular social media site having a registered account of the particular entity; embedding a hyperlink in said IP packet, the hyperlink automatically addressing the IP packet to the registered account of the particular entity at the particular social media site; and publishing the message to the registered account of the particular entity without a user composing said message specifying the registered account as an intended recipient. - View Dependent Claims (16, 17)
-
Specification